STOPPING METHOD OF HIGH SPEED WINDER

PURPOSE:To enable control of thread tension by means of the tension control feedback system of a motor even during braking and to stabilize thread tension, by a method wherein, when a paste-coating device or the like is brought to an emergency stop, a friction brake force is used in combination with a brake force generated by the torque generated by a drive motor. CONSTITUTION:Because electromagnetic solenoid valves 17 and 18 are switched by a brake control circuit when breaking of a thread occurs, compressed air is supplied from air sources S1.S2 to brakes B1-B3 to operate the brakes. Simultaneously, a motor M2 generates a given negative torque by means of the control circuit of the motor M2 and braking is applied togetherwith a brake force generated by a brake B2, whereby a rotary roller 4 and dry cylinders 5-7 are brought to an emergency stop during an emergency stop period, resulting in a sharp change in tension of a warp Y. When the rotational speeds of delivery and winding beams 1 and 10, are controlled, in order to maintain this tension of the thread at a constant level, a specified brake force generated by the brakes B1 and B2, is combined with the positive or the negative torque of the motors M1 and M2 controlled through the working of a tension feedback system.
